Subject: Handover — Fabrikit on-call

Hey! Quick handover notes. Fabrikit (our test-data factory lib) had a flaky seed generator this week — if builds fail on the Norwick suite, just bump the seed cache and rerun. Docs live on the Lantermill wiki under "Fabrikit basics," which new folks should skim first. Nothing else burning. If anything weird pops up overnight, ping the library owner directly.

billing contact of bafog-bawip = fraael@lumicworks.corp

Subject: Key rotation for Gatewick rate limits

Hey team,

Quick heads-up for the security review: we rotated the keys on Gatewick, our internal API gateway, after bumping the per-client rate limits last sprint. The old keys stop working Friday, so anything still hitting the quota endpoints with stale creds will start seeing 429s followed by 401s. Throttle buckets themselves are unchanged.

For the review, the new key for the limits service is below.

API key for bageg-kajef: vxb2-ss

Alert: PickPath optimizer latency high. This fires when the warehouse pick-list optimizer takes over 90 seconds to produce a route batch — pickers at the Dunmere facility start improvising, which wrecks throughput metrics. Usual culprit: the bin-location cache expired and every request is hitting the layout service cold. Warm the cache manually and latency should drop within minutes. If it doesn't, the solver itself is wedged; restart it one shard at a time. Cache warm commands and shard order are on the internal page below.

operations page: https://confluence.lumicsys.internal/projects/display/projects/display

Subject: Cut-over complete — Marrowfield API tier

Team,

The cut-over behind the new Ostrevane load balancer finished cleanly last night. Health checks now probe the dedicated status endpoint instead of the root path, and unhealthy nodes drain within thirty seconds. For your review, the health-check configuration applied to the production pool is included below.

config for tagaf-bawif:
[norok]
host = norok.ordinworks.local
user = norok_svc
database = norok_prod